      Hello, I am 15 years old female. Does insufficient sleep limit fat loss as I have been working out for the past two months but I am not taking 8 hours of sleep because of my exams? Can anyone tell me does insufficient sleep limits fat loss?

        @jean Hello, it is true insufficient sleep limits fat loss and can even cause weight gain. The amount of human sleep contributes to the maintenance of fat-free body mass at times of decreased energy intake. Lack of sufficient sleep may compromise the efficacy of typical dietary interventions for weight loss and related metabolic risk reduction. Sleep deprivation can alter metabolism and increase food intake, weight gain, and cortisol levels. Therefore, getting enough sleep may help you increase facial fat loss.
